Exploring Manali: A Family-Friendly 5-Day Itinerary

Sunday, August 6: Arrival in Manali

Welcome to Manali! Start your trip by checking into your hotel and freshening up. In the morning, head to the beautiful Van Vihar National Park for a leisurely stroll amidst nature. Enjoy a picnic by the Beas River and let the kids play in the park. In the afternoon, visit the Tibetan Monastery to get a glimpse of Tibetan culture and buy some souvenirs. As the evening sets in, explore the bustling Mall Road, famous for its shops, eateries, and bre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ains.

  • Van Vihar National Park: ₹50 (approx.) | 2-3 hours
  • Tibetan Monastery: Free | 1-2 hours
  • Mall Road: Varies based on personal expenses | 2-3 hours
Monday, August 7: Rohtang Pass Adventure

Get ready for an exciting day trip to Rohtang Pass, located around 51 km from Manali. Start early in the morning to beat the crowds. Marvel at the picturesque landscapes, snow-capped mountains, and breathtaking views. Enjoy various adventure activities like skiing, snowboarding, and snowball fights with your family. Don't forget to carry warm clothes, snacks, and water. Return to Manali by evening and relax at your hotel.

  • Rohtang Pass: Permits required | ₹500-700 (approx.) | Full day
Tuesday, August 8: Solang Valley Excursion

Experience the thrill of Solang Valley, located approximately 13 km from Manali. Spend the morning enjoying adventure sports like paragliding, zorbing, and horse riding. Marvel at the stunning views of the snow-covered peaks and lush green meadows. In the afternoon, visit the nearby Nehru Kund, a natural spring known for its crystal-clear water. Return to Manali and spend the evening exploring the Old Manali area with its charming cafes, shops, and scenic views.

  • Solang Valley: Activity prices vary | 4-5 hours
  • Nehru Kund: Free | 1-2 hours
  • Old Manali: Varies based on personal expenses | 2-3 hours
Wednesday, August 9: Naggar Castle and Manikaran Gurudwara

Embark on a cultural and spiritual journey today. Start your day by visiting Naggar Castle, an ancient heritage site known for its impressive architecture and panoramic views. Explore the castle and its art gallery showcasing the works of Russian artist Nicholas Roerich. In the afternoon, head to Manikaran Gurudwara, a sacred Sikh pilgrimage site famous for its hot springs. Take a dip in the healing waters and savor a langar (free meal) offered by the Gurudwara. Return to Manali and relax in the evening.

  • Naggar Castle: ₹30 (approx.) | 2-3 hours
  • Manikaran Gurudwara: Free | 2-3 hours
Thursday, August 10: Hadimba Devi Temple and Vashisht Hot Springs

On your last day in Manali, visit the famous Hadimba Devi Temple in the morning. Marvel at the unique pagoda-style architecture and enjoy the serene surroundings. Afterward, head to Vashisht Village to experience the healing powers of the Vashisht Hot Springs. Take a dip in the natural sulfur springs and relax your body and mind. Explore the village and its ancient temples. In the evening, stroll along the Manali Nature Park and enjoy the peaceful ambiance.

  • Hadimba Devi Temple: Free | 1-2 hours
  • Vashisht Hot Springs: Free | 2-3 hours
  • Manali Nature Park: Free | 1-2 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Manali, don't miss these off the beaten path attractions and local favorites that are perfect for families:

  • Jogini Falls: Embark on a scenic trek to Jogini Falls and witness the mesmerizing cascades. Enjoy a picnic amidst nature and soak in the tranquility.
  • Manu Temple: Visit the ancient Manu Temple dedicated to the sage Manu, believed to be the creator of human life according to Hindu mythology.
  • Beas River Rafting: Thrill your family with an exhilarating white water rafting experience in the Beas River, suitable for all skill levels.
